Scrap university competition to secure new expedition vessel (9)

Ross

I believe the answer is:

endurance

I'm a little stuck... Click here to teach me more about this clue!

'expedition vessel' is the definition.
Although both the answer and definition are singular nouns, I can't see how they can define each other.

'scrap university competition to secure new' is the wordplay.
I cannot really understand how this works, but
'scrap' could be 'end' (synonyms) and 'end' is present in the answer.
'university' could be 'u' (abbreviation as in UMass) and 'u' is found within the answer.
'new' could be 'n' (common abbreviation eg NT for New Testament) and 'n' is located in the answer.
'competition' could be 'race' (race is a kind of competition) and 'race' is located in the remaining letters.
No letters remain.
